The Fundamental Terminology

In Spanish, the word for “two” is “dos.” This concise yet versatile term encapsulates the numerical essence of the number, providing a foundation for counting and arithmetic. Just as the English term “two” is derived from Old English, the Spanish “dos” has roots in Latin, reflecting the historical evolution of language and the enduring influence of ancient civilizations.

Cultural Connections and Symbolism

Numbers often carry cultural symbolism and significance beyond their numerical value. In Spanish-speaking cultures, “dos” extends its linguistic influence to idiomatic expressions and metaphors. For instance, the saying “entre dos aguas,” which translates to “between two waters,” signifies being undecided or caught between two options. This expression reveals how numbers are woven into the fabric of daily language, conveying complex emotions and concepts with a single word.
